> Here you have 2 ~8GB guest domains and one ~96GB domain, which is a
> total of 112GB. On your 132GB host that leaves 36GB spare, which is
> probably why starting a 96GB guest fails (the error message could be
> clearer, you might have found an additional hint in "xl dmesg").

What I was going to say is that if you think there really is enough free
RAM then please can you show us the output of "xl info" and "xl dmesg"
as well as sharing your guest configuration file.

You might also find updating to Xen 4.3.x or Xen 4.4 will help since xl
was much improved in those releases.
